      SIR WALTER SCOTT AND LADY MORGAN by Victor Hugo

       Table of Contents

      Sir Walter Scott is a Scotchman; his novels are enough to to convince us of this fact. His exclusive love of Scottish subjects proves his love for Scotland; revering the old customs of his country, he makes amends to himself, by faithfully portraying them, for not being able to observe them more religiously; СКАЧАТЬ
